Chester_Droors
Cameron   Devon, United Kingdom (Great Britain)
 
 
:wololo:
Currently Offline
Recent Activity
666 hrs on record
last played on 19 Mar
1,593 hrs on record
last played on 16 Mar
49 hrs on record
last played on 16 Mar
Comments
JuliJuan 19 Aug, 2023 @ 3:22pm 
This guy let me cross the river +rep